What Are Group Kenya Safaris?

Group Kenya safaris are scheduled departures where you join other travelers (typically 4-7 people per vehicle) on fixed-date itineraries to Kenya’s top wildlife destinations. You’ll share a customized safari Land Cruiser or minivan, accommodation costs, and park fees—which significantly reduces what you’d pay for a private tour.

The game drives work exactly like private safaris. Your professional driver-guide focuses entirely on finding wildlife and sharing knowledge about the animals, ecosystems, and local cultures you encounter. The difference? You’re experiencing it alongside fellow safari-goers who share your excitement.

Most of our group safari members are solo travelers looking for company, couples wanting to meet others, or small groups of friends who don’t mind sharing their vehicle with a few more people to lower costs.

The Masai Mara is our most requested group safari destination, and for good reason. This is where you’ll witness vast herds of wildebeest during the Great Migration (July-October), spot all Big Five members in a single game drive, and photograph lions, cheetahs, and leopards in action.

Our group safaris to Maasai Mara run year-round with guaranteed departures every Monday and Thursday. Most include 2-3 full days of wildlife game drives, giving you excellent chances to see the wildlife spectacles that make Kenya famous.

Amboseli offers those iconic images of elephants walking beneath Mount Kilimanjaro. Our group safaris here typically combine Amboseli with other parks since it’s relatively compact. You’ll see large elephant herds, countless flamingos in the wetlands, and predators hunting across the open plains with Africa’s highest mountain as your backdrop.

Lake Nakuru packs incredible wildlife diversity into a compact area. Our group safaris stop here for rhino sightings (both black and white rhinos thrive in this protected area), tree-climbing lions, and massive flocks of pelicans and other waterbirds around the alkaline lake.

Kenya’s largest wilderness area gets fewer visitors than the Mara, which means more exclusive wildlife viewing. Our group safaris to Tsavo showcase the famous red elephants (they dust-bathe in the region’s iron-rich soil), large lion prides, and dramatic landscapes from volcanic hills to natural springs like Mzima Springs.

These Tsavo group tours offer authentic Kenya safari experiences away from the crowds, with opportunities to spot leopards, buffalos, and diverse birdlife across vast savanna plains.

For something different, our northern group safaris visit Samburu. Here you’ll encounter special species you won’t find in southern Kenya: reticulated giraffes, Grevy’s zebras, Somali ostriches, and gerenuks (the “giraffe gazelle”). The arid landscape and Ewaso Nyiro River create unique wildlife viewing opportunities.

How Group Safari Pricing Works?

Group Kenya safari costs depend on several factors: trip duration, accommodation level, season, and which parks you visit. Generally, a 3-day budget Maasai Mara group safari starts lower than a 7-day luxury circuit covering multiple reserves.

Peak season (July-October during the Migration, and December-January) sees higher rates because accommodation fills quickly. Green season (April-May and November) offers the best safari value—parks are less crowded, landscapes are lush, and wildlife viewing remains excellent.

Understanding Your Safari Package

What's Always Included

  • All Park Entry Fees: Pre-paid access to all national parks and reserves on your itinerary
  • Accommodation: Stays at lodges, tented camps, or camping sites throughout your safari
  • Meals: Usually full board (breakfast, lunch, and dinner) at lodges or as picnic lunches
  • Game Drives: Scheduled drives in proper 4x4 safari vehicles with pop-up roofs
  • Professional Driver-Guides: Licensed, knowledgeable guides for your entire safari
  • Airport Transfers: Ground transportation from Nairobi (NBO) or Mombasa (MBA) airports

What You'll Pay Separately

  • Drinks at Lodges: Alcoholic beverages, premium soft drinks, and sometimes bottled water beyond meals
  • Tips for Guides & Staff: Gratuities for driver-guides and camp/lodge staff (customary and appreciated)
  • Optional Activities: Maasai village visits, hot air balloon safaris, night game drives, or guided walks
  • International Flights: Airfare to and from Kenya is almost never included
  • Travel Insurance: Medical, evacuation, and trip cancellation coverage
  • Personal Purchases: Souvenirs, laundry services, phone/internet charges
